About Nele Lea

Nele Lea Uhlemann is a Developer Relations Engineer at Fiberplane. Her passion is enabling collaboration among the multiple stakeholders involved in building and running software. Having switched sides from application development to infrastructure — and now to AI-native tooling — she brings a unique perspective on how developers work and introduce AI tooling to their workflows. At Fiberplane, she is part of a team rethinking how software gets built in the age of AI.

The Talk: DIY or Delegate: A Custom Learning Skill for AI Coding Agents

Nele Lea stopped learning. Not because she quit coding — she was shipping more than ever. But AI agents were writing the interesting parts, and she was just reviewing diffs she half-understood. Especially painful when picking up a new framework or library: AI agents would just figure it out for her, and she’d walk away having learned nothing.

So she built a custom Skill that forces the balance back. Before a project starts, you tell it what you want to learn. It then classifies every task: [DIY] tasks get broken down with specific learning goals and starting points, but you still do the research and write the code. [DELEGATE] tasks are implementation work outside that learning scope and get handed off to an agent. After each phase, it generates a quiz tied to your actual project code.

A demo of one custom skill — and proof that AI can make you a better developer, not just a faster one.
